It's Valentine's Day and food delivery apps have been having a field day but one man in particular caught Zomato's attention after he placed orders for 16 cakes to be delivered to different addresses on Wednesday. Identified as Tarun, the resident of Delhi received a shoutout from the food delivery app on X.

"Happy Valentine's Day to Tarun from Delhi who has sent cakes to 16 different addresses today," read the post.

The tweet has several users in splits.

"Tarun knows how to use Zomato to optimize his possibilities," wrote one user, while another said, "I think he took 'don't put all your eggs in one basket quote' too seriously."

Then there were some jibes aimed at the food delivery company.

"Zomato is acting like the colony aunty we all hate," commented an X user. "Zomato don’t be a snitch bro come on you’re cooler than that," added another.

Meanwhile, Zomato has also rolled out a special matchmaking feature for Valentine's Day, pairing individuals based on their culinary preferences.

Using the app, when users tap on "Explore now" under the "Celebrate Valentine's Week" section, a "Find a match" option redirects them to a page aptly titled "Find a foodie match," where they can select their gender and preference to proceed with the fun matchmaking process with interesting and innovative matches.
